Many prototyping applications benefit from the use of clear plastic parts to achieve optical functions, view the inside of products, or improve aesthetics. Clear prototypes and optical prototypes machining are mainly referring to the machining of transparent acrylic (PMMA) and polycarbonate (PC), and most applications choose them to get a mirror-clear effect. For example, automotive lighting lamp lens, light guides, or product external components, displays, etc.

Machining Polycarbonate & Vapor Polishing
Polycarbonate (PC) is also one of the most commonly used transparent plastic for CNC machining. Its transparency is second only to acrylic, but its strength is much stronger than acrylic. Vapor polishing can be used for the post finishing of machined PC parts, which can improve the internal and external surface finish and clarity of the parts.
